The Hunt Proven Carbon Trail H_Core MTB wheelset is a lightweight trail offering available in full 29 and mixed configurations. At just under 1750g for the 29er wheelset, the strength-to-weight ratio is impressive, particularly considering the stiffness on offer. These wheels do fall on the stiffer side, which gives a direct and instantaneous feel to them out on the trails, but this is at the expense of a little compliance. 

Hunt Proven Carbon Trail H_Core MTB wheelset – Technical Details

Hunt’s Proven Carbon Trail wheels are aimed at hard-charging trail riders who want a strong, light and dependable wheelset for all-around trail duties. The “H_Core” in the title is the key new development in these Proven Carbon rims, which is said to increase strength. The H_Core insert is a pre-manufactured carbon stiffener which is introduced during the layup of the rim. Its job is to reduce the likelihood of porosity (air bubbles) in the carbon joints around the bed and bead of the rim, which are notorious for causing issues during manufacture. With a more consistent construction across the entire profile of the rim, a stronger and more reliable build can be expected.

The rim features don’t stop with H_Core. The layup of the carbon has also changed with the addition of a 10k carbon weave layer, which is more resilient to “micro-cracks”; this reduces the likelihood of small cracks developing into larger failures.

The rims are front and rear-specific, with a 31mm internal width at the front and 30mm internal width at the rear. It is said that the slightly wider front rim gives more front-end traction, whilst the 30mm rear maximises strength and reduces rolling resistance. Hunt says these internal widths are optimised for 2.4 – 2.6” tyres but still work well with 2.25” up to 2.8” tyres.

The rear rim also has an extra-wide bead at 4mm, which is said to reduce punctures and increase the durability of the rim. Hunt has used an asymmetric cross-section for the rims to offset where the spokes sit. Rather than being in the centre of the rim profile, this offset is used to help balance the spoke tensions from left to right, resulting in a stronger and more durable wheel.

Moving on to the hubs, the S_Rapid Engage rear hub offers two degrees of engagement thanks to a 90T ratchet ring and uses three pairs of pawls. The hubs roll on sealed cartridge bearings with dual full-contact seals to keep the grease in and the elements out. They’re only available with a centrelock rotor mount, however, Hunt offers adaptors to convert to the more common six-bolt set-up.

These wheels are hand laced using 28 straight-pull triple butted spokes in a more unusual two-cross pattern. The front receives marginally thinner spokes to aid compliance, whilst the slightly thicker rear spokes make for a stronger build.  

Claimed weight for the 29 wheelset is a respectable 1732g, impressive, particularly at this price point.

These wheels are rated for trail bikes with up to 160mm fork travel and have a maximum system weight of 135kg (rider and bike). They are covered by H_Care as standard, which backs a free lifetime crash replacement, and in addition, Hunt is so confident about these wheels that it offers a 60-day ride and return if you don’t like them.

The Hunt Proven Carbon Trail H_Core wheelset is available in 29 and mullet (29 front and 27.5 rear) options, boost (148mm) spacing and the usual freehub options (XD, Microspline and HG). The graphics come in white (as pictured) or stealth black, and the wheels come pre-taped, including 45mm tubeless valves and spare spokes.

Hunt Proven Carbon Trail H_Core MTB wheelset – Performance

As you may have already noticed, the hubs facilitate centrelock discs only, therefore, there was a little extra faff fitting the disc adaptors in order to run my six-bolt discs. I did actually move to centre-lock discs further into testing, but I am less of a fan of them due to the slight play between the mounting interfaces.

Fitting tyres was a breeze. There is plenty of room to wrestle a thick casing tyre into place without resorting to swear words. When it came to airing up, some furious pumping with a high-volume track pump did the trick, however, some people may need to use an air-compressor or equivalent to get the job done.

Rim tape quality has caused issues with Hunt wheels of old, however, I am happy to report the latest batch does the job perfectly. On the scales, the front weighed 800g whilst the rear came in at 942g (total 1742g) taped without valves and an XD freehub.

First impressions, once I got rolling, were mainly from the hub, which has a noticeable but subdued buzz to it. Getting up to speed is a breeze with these wheels as, rotationally, they’re plenty stiff enough, and thanks to the quick engagement hub, there is no discernible delay in power transfer. That near instant engagement is particularly favourable on technical climbs where short bursts of power are required. The pawls have a low amount of drag, too, which equates to a smooth freewheeling action.

Out on the trails, I’ve found the H_Core rims to be impressively tough considering their trail intentions. Having hit the floor several times, the rims have survived completely unscathed, which is commendable considering the rocky terrain they’ve been subjected to.

It seems the trade-off for a tough rim is sacrificing some of the lateral (side-to-side) compliance when it comes to the H_Core hoops. Having just come off the Race Face Era wheelset, I was lucky enough to be able to carry out a back-to-back comparison, and the Proven Trail H_Core wheels are notably stiffer. Whilst a little more compliance may be beneficial for sticking low-grip awkward lines, the Proven Trail H_Core wheels give a direct and solid feel, which makes them feel more precise and more eager to change direction.

This is especially noticeable when jumping and jiving along trails trying to find backsides to generate speed and nail those sneaky mid-trail gaps. This direct feel does have disadvantages, such as more vibration being transmitted into the bike, which could become fatiguing depending on the terrain and trail length.

Over the 500km of testing, the wheels haven’t needed any attention, with the spoke tensions remaining perfect. There appears to be no ingress of mud or water into the freehub, and the bearings are still running nice and smooth. The rims are starting to look a little tatty from rock strikes, and the matte paint looks great when new but does suffer from paint chips quite easily.

Hunt Proven Carbon Trail H_Core MTB wheelset – Verdict

Coming in at £1,199, these are a well-priced set of carbon trail wheels considering the durability, strength and weight on offer.

Another option to consider, as mentioned in this review, is the Race Face Era wheelset. It’s a little more expensive at £1,650 for the set, however, the wheels offer more compliance and six-bolt rotor mounts whilst being nearly identical in weight. The carbon finish on the rims is also more durable, so they’ll stay looking fresh for longer.

DT Swiss is always a firm favourite for wheels, and the EXC 1501 Spline One wheels are a solid all-rounder offering. They’re a little lighter and come in all the diameters, hub spacings and freehubs you could need. At £1,550, they’re not bad money, but the Hunts stack up impressively well.  

For those looking to stick the most awkward off-camber low-grip lines, these wheels may not be for you, however, if you’re looking for a lightweight, sturdy and direct feeling wheelset, then look no further. The rapid engagement hub aids technical climbing and buzzes away with a lovely tone, whilst the low-drag pawls mean these wheels roll fast. The rims have proven (excuse the pun) to be plenty tough enough for trail duties, although they don’t have quite the lateral compliance as expected. This results in less vibration absorption but does offer more feedback and feel, which is great for getting the most out of trails. Whilst the paint durability isn’t great, the rest of the wheelset has been faultless, including the bearings. For the money, these are a very well-engineered set of lightweight trail wheels which punch well above their weight.

All-new H_Core reinforcement technology increases impact resistance significantly over the previous iteration. The front rim is designed for precision handling, featuring a 31mm-wide internal profile that enhances tracking and grip on technical terrain. Out back, the rear rim (30mm internal width) is engineered for strength and durability, with a reinforced layup and oversized 4mm sidewall dimensions to reduce the risk of pinch flats and enhance impact resistance.
An asymmetric carbon rim profile allows for improved bracing angles and more even spoke tension between the drive and non-drive sides of the wheel, resulting in a more durable build compared to symmetrical rim designs.
A key development for the HUNT Proven Carbon Trail H_Core wheelset was the evolution of our enhanced carbon layup designed to reduce splintering. Through laboratory and real-world testing, our engineering team found that the addition of a penultimate 10k carbon weave in the layup enhanced resilience to ‘micro-cracks’ that could lead to larger failures. Our impact tests reveal that this development boosts impact resistance, making the HUNT Proven Carbon Trail an exceptionally reliable and long-lasting wheelset.
Each HUNT Proven Carbon Trail H_Core wheelset is hand-built using straight-pull triple-butted stainless steel Pillar spokes with alloy nipples and steel washers for the perfect balance of low weight and durability. To further tune our trail wheels, we lace the front wheel with Pillar 2016 triple-butted spokes featuring a narrower 1.6mm central gauge, reducing weight and enhancing comfort. The rear wheel uses 2017 triple-butted Pillar spokes with a wider 1.7mm gauge for improved strength and durability, perfect for handling the increased demands of technical trail riding.
The S_RapidEngage freehub boasts 2 teeth per pawl to offer our fastest engaging MTB freehub to date. This trail-ready 3×2 pawl system is mated to our new 90t ratchet ring with 6 durable pawls transferring power in an alternating pattern creating an almost instant 2-degree engagement for improved responsiveness and pedal input.
Boasting front and rear-specific asymmetric carbon rims, our UK-based engineering team have fine-tuned each rim to its specific use case. The front rim is tuned for compliance and tracking, with a wider 31mm internal rim profile to give maximum cornering traction from modern trail tyres. The rear rim has been maximised for strength, boasting a wider 4mm bead and a slightly narrower internal rim width of 30mm to reduce rolling resistance without sacrificing comfort and traction.
